dc.description.abstractThe goal of this thesis is to develop an easily modifiable sensor system. To achieve this goal SensorML (an XML based sensor language) is combined with Java Beans (a component model language). An important part of SensorML is its process model. Each sensor in the real world is depicted in SensorML by a process model, whereas the connections between the sensors are shown by a process chain. This thesis presents a translator that reads these documents and converts them to Java Beans. Through testing the Translator is proved more efficient than the convenient Object Oriented approach.en
